The New Jersey chapter of LOPSA (the League Of Professional System Administrators) is having a two day training/conference in New Brunswick, NJ in May. The conference fee is only $249, or $399 if you include the training classes. I know a number of the instructors personally, and they're really sharp folks who know their stuff.
